50; some stemming Leaf $6@9.50; no fine manufacturing in market. Stock on hand of the old crop very light, and mostly of inferior quality. wheat.--The market is stiff and receipts light. Red $1.30@$1.35; white $1.40@$1.45. Whiskey.--Richmond Rectified 21 ½@22 ½ cents; Stearns' Old Malted Rye $1.50; other qualities 75 cts.@$1.50 per gallon. Wines.--Port. Burgundy $1@$2.50 per gallon; Port Juice $2.50@$4. Madeira, Sicily 45@$1.75; Old Madeira $2.50 @$4. Sherry, Permartin, Duff and Gordon, Amontillado, $2 @$6. Wood.--Wholesale: Oak $3.50@$3.75 per cord; Pine $2.75@$2. Retail Oak $5; Pine $4.50. Wool.--Tub Washed sold at 35@27; unwashed third less. Price as in quality. Cattle, Hogs, Sheep, &c. Beef.--Sales this week at $2.50@4.50 for good to prime cattle. Market well supplied. Sheep.--We quote sales at $3.50 per head for ordinary sheep, and $5.25 per cwt, gross for the best quality. Hogs.--Sales of corn-fed at $8@8.25 per cwt.; distillery-fed $7@7.
